With both celebrity teams tasked by Lord Sugar to create two show-stopping events in order to raise as much cash as possible for Red Nose Day, the boys’ team leader Rylan Clark-Neal seemed to have it in the bag at first.

Pushing for a unique ‘sci-fi cabaret’ theme (and dressed as an astronaut to boot), Clark-Neal rounded up a galaxy of stars to take to the stage at The Bloomsbury Ballroom – with Cher even rumoured to be a last-minute addition to the roster.
However, despite praying it would be alright on the night, a comedy of errors saw the boys’ team overbook their schedule – forcing Simon Webbe and Louisa Johnson to only sing a minute’s worth of music, and seeing them open with bizarre naked comedy act The Greatest Show on Legs.
The usually three-piece group take to the stage with strategically placed balloons to protect their modesty.

But with a man down, Omid Djalili joined the performance at the last minute – which then saw one performer drop a balloon, and expose… everything.
While the audience on the night were left feeling a little ‘deflated’ by the performance (“I don’t know what I just watched,” a dejected Rylan said)…

The girls’ team, led by Kelly Hoppen, seemed to be the clear winners: with Ayda Field roping in husband Robbie Williams, Alan Carr acting as compere and even Claude Littner getting involved in a conga.
